Appendix C

Additional Resources to Support Resilience and Sustainability

References

ASCE Committee on Adaptation to a Changing Climate. 2015. Adapting infrastructure and civil engineering practice to a changing climate, edited by J. R. Olsen. Reston, VA: ASCE.
ASCE Committee on Adaptation to a Changing Climate. 2018. Climate resilient infrastructure: Adaptive design and risk management, edited by B. M. Ayyub. Reston, VA: ASCE.
ASCE Committee on Adaptation to a Changing Climate. 2021. Impacts of future weather and climate extremes on United States infrastructure: Assessing and prioritizing adaptation actions, edited by M. R. Tye and J. P. Giovannettone. Reston, VA: ASCE.
ASCE Committee on Sustainability. 2017. Engineering for sustainable communities: Principles and practices, edited by W. E. Kelly, B. Luke, and R. N. Wright. Reston, VA: ASCE.
ASCE Infrastructure Resilience Division. 2021. Hazard-resilient infrastructure: Analysis and design, edited by B. M. Ayyub. Reston, VA: ASCE.
ASCE Risk and Resilience Measurement Committee of the Infrastructure Resilience Division. 2019. Resilience-based performance: Next generation guidelines for buildings and lifeline standards. Reston, VA: ASCE.
ASCE Workshop on Engineering Methods for Precipitation under a Changing Climate. 2020. Engineering methods for precipitation under a changing climate, edited by J. R. Olsen and K. T. Adamec. Reston, VA: ASCE.
BSI (British Standard Institution). 2021. “Adaptation to climate change. Using adaptation pathways for decision making.” BSI 8631:2021. Guide. Accessed February 14, 2023. https://www.en-standard.eu/bs-8631-2021-adaptation-to-climate-change-using-adaptation-pathways-for-decision-making-guide/.
EPA. n.d. Increase power resilience at your water utility. Accessed February 14, 2023. https://www.epa.gov/communitywaterresilience/increase-power-resilience-your-water-utility.
EPA (US Environmental Protection Agency). 2022. Community based water resiliency guide. Accessed March 16, 2023. https://www.epa.gov/system/files/documents/2022-10/220914-CBWR_508c.pdf.
